The invasion of Poland, also known as the September Campaign, Polish Campaign, and the Polish Defensive War of 1939 (1 September to 6 October 1939), was a joint attack on Poland by Germany and the Soviet Union, which marked the beginning of WWII. WWI US Tanks
The US entered into World War I on 6 April 1917, more than two and a half years after the war began, without any tanks of its own. WWI First Tanks
During the winter of 1914, the western front rapidly transformed into trench warfare and the fighting turned into a stalemate. Both sides constructed elaborate trench and dugout systems opposing each other along the front lines, protected from assault by barbed wire, machine guns and artillery.
